The Mottisfont Angel


I came across this mural while visiting Mottisfont , the mural is a mosaic and made in the corner of  what was part of the old priory chapel. The Priory & Chapel was converted into a home during Tudor times and parts of the chapel can be seen.

Rotherfield Murals


These are a few more murals from Fairmile Hospital I came across on the walls of the old Rotherfield Ward . I was interested in looking at the building because my father had once worked there  though I have to admit I doubt it looked like that when he worked in the place. You can see more in the link. Soon after the photos were taken the place was torn down and new housing now sits on the there.
